Download app

Quét mã QR để tải về ứng dụng

QR code
preload-home

Cách cài đặt NodeJS 14/16 & NPM trên Rocky Linux 8

16/08/2021, 05:10 pm
1,121

Được xây dựng trên công cụ V8 của Chrome, Node.JS là mã nguồn mở và thời gian chạy Javascript theo hướng sự kiện được thiết kế để xây dựng các ứng dụng có thể mở rộng và API phụ trợ. NodeJS nhẹ và hiệu quả nhờ mô hình I/O không chặn và kiến ​​trúc hướng sự kiện. Điều này làm cho nó trở thành một lựa chọn hoàn hảo để xử lý các ứng dụng thời gian thực sử dụng nhiều dữ liệu. Nó đa nền tảng và hoàn toàn miễn phí để tải xuống và sử dụng.

NPM là từ viết tắt của Node Package Manager, là trình quản lý gói mặc định cho Node.JS và là kho lưu trữ phong phú nhất cho các gói Node.JS.

Trong bài viết này, chúng tôi tập trung vào cách cài đặt NodeJS và NPM trên Rocky Linux 8.

Có hai cách chính để cài đặt NodeJS trên Rocky Linux 8.

+ Đang cài đặt từ kho lưu trữ Rocky Linux AppStream mặc định.

+ Cài đặt từ bản phân phối nhị phân Node.JS do Nodesource hỗ trợ.

Chúng ta hãy xem xét từng phương pháp này.

Cài đặt Node.JS từ kho lưu trữ App Stream của Rocky Linux

Kho AppStream của Rocky Linux cung cấp Node.JS dưới dạng một mô-đun được gọi là nodejs. Do đó, không cần thêm hoặc kích hoạt bất kỳ kho lưu trữ nào của bên thứ ba. Nhược điểm là các phiên bản được cung cấp không được cập nhật, nhưng vẫn sẽ hoàn thành công việc.

Để kiểm tra các phiên bản có sẵn được cung cấp, hãy chạy lệnh:

$ sudo dnf module list nodejs

Từ đầu ra, luồng mới nhất là NodeJS 14. Tuy nhiên, luồng mô-đun mặc định là Nodejs 10.

Để kích hoạt luồng NodeJS mới nhất, hãy chạy lệnh:

$ sudo dnf module install nodejs: 14

Sau đó cài đặt NodeJS bằng trình quản lý gói DNF như hình minh họa.

$ sudo dnf install nodejs

Sau khi cài đặt, hãy xác minh phiên bản Node.JS đã cài đặt như sau.

$ node -v

HOẶC

$ node --- phiên bản

V14.16.0

Để kiểm tra phiên bản NPM, hãy chạy:

$ npm -v

OR

$ npm ---version

Cài đặt Node.JS từ kho lưu trữ Nodesource

Tùy chọn thứ hai là cài đặt Node.JS từ gói nhị phân Node.JS được cung cấp bởi nodesource. Điều này cung cấp phiên bản mới nhất của Node.JS, tại thời điểm viết hướng dẫn này, là Node.JS v16.5.

Vì vậy, hãy lấy tập lệnh thiết lập và chạy nó như được hiển thị bằng cách sử dụng lệnh curl.

$ curl -fsSL https://deb.nodesource.com/setup_16.x |sudo bash -E -

Sau đó cài đặt Node.js.

$ sudo dnf install nodejs

Một lần nữa, hãy xác minh việc cài đặt Node.JS như hình minh họa.

$ node -v

OR

$ node ---version

v16.5.0

Và cả NPM nữa.

$-v

Npm7.19.1

Kết luận

Trong hướng dẫn này, chúng tôi đã nêu bật hai cách cài đặt Node.JS và NPM trên Rocky Linux - cài đặt từ kho Rocky Linux và từ kho Nodesource. Chúng tôi hy vọng rằng hướng dẫn này hữu ích và bây giờ bạn có thể tiếp tục tạo các ứng dụng của mình.

Bài viết liên quan
21/04/2025
Ngrok là một công cụ mạnh mẽ giúp bạn tạo đường hầm bảo mật từ internet vào máy tính cá nhân chỉ trong vài giây. Với...
18/04/2025
Cấu hình Virtual Host trên XAMPP là cách hiệu quả để chạy nhiều website trên cùng một máy chủ với các tên miền riêng biệt...
18/04/2025
Cyber Panel là một trong những control panel miễn phí mạnh mẽ, hỗ trợ quản trị máy chủ web dễ dàng và nhanh chóng. Với giao...
Kết nối với Nhân Hoà

Map Tầng 4 - Toà nhà 97 - 99 Láng Hạ, Quận Đống Đa, Thành Phố Hà Nội

Phone Điện thoại: 1900 6680 - (024) 7308 6680

Mail Mail: sales@nhanhoa.com

Hotline Phản ánh chất lượng dịch vụ: 091 140 8966

Map 927/1 CMT8, Phường 7, Quận Tân Bình, Thành phố Hồ Chí Minh

Phone Điện thoại: 1900 6680 - (028) 7308 6680

Mail Mail: hcmsales@nhanhoa.com

Hotline Phản ánh chất lượng dịch vụ: 091 140 8966

Map Tầng 2 Tòa nhà Sài Gòn Sky, ngõ 26 Nguyễn Thái Học, phường Đội Cung, TP. Vinh, Nghệ An

Phone Điện thoại: 1900 6680 - (028) 7308 6680 - nhánh 6

Mail Mail: contact@nhanhoa.com

Hotline Phản ánh chất lượng dịch vụ: 091 140 8966

Kết nối với Nhân Hoà
Gọi lại cho tôi
×
Thông báo

Đăng nhập thành công!

ưu đãi Nhân Hòa Ưu đãi